Welder Training and Testing Institute is a private for-profit college in Allentown, PA. Ski resorts are within 12 miles of campus. CollegeCove's campus safety score is 100/100 (Very Safe), based on U.S. Department of Education Clery Act data.

Where is Welder Training and Testing Institute located?

Welder Training and Testing Institute is located in Allentown, PA. The main campus address is 729 E. Highland Street, Allentown, PA. It is a private institution offering 2-year associate degree programs.
